Mybatis插入SQLServer数字时丢失小数位

Mybatis批量插入时会遇到丢失Decimal小数位的问题,在一个插入批次中,Decimal字段的精度是由第一条插入数据的精度决定的,如果后面的数据精度大于第一条的精度,就会被丢失精度。
https://www.oschina.net/question/1756518_2263492?sort=time&p=1

解决方法是在插入时,强制指定Decimal字段的精度
https://blog.csdn.net/lmake_nbsp/article/details/84147093

你可能感兴趣的:(Mybatis插入SQLServer数字时丢失小数位)